Beidou is an satellite navigation system independently developed by my country. So what does GPS mean? Although some of us often talk about GPS, we may not really understand the meaning of this word. GPS is the English abbreviation of Global Positioning System, so the original meaning of GPS is global positioning. Strictly speaking, whether it is the US global positioning system , China's global positioning system or other countries' global positioning system, they all fall into the category of GPS. However, global positioning technology was the first to start, and it was named its global positioning system GPS.

In this year, China's spacecraft once again launched the

The United States' GPS system was put into the market for a long time, and almost all countries had used the system, and the United States at that time basically achieved monopoly in this field. This also makes the word "GPS" have both broad and narrow meanings: GPS in a broad sense refers to global positioning; GPS in a narrow sense specifically refers to the US global positioning system. Since my country's Beidou system is essentially a satellite navigation system, it actually belongs to the broad category of GPS. The GPS displayed in our mobile phones does not specifically refer to the US version of GPS, but is compatible with the four major positioning systems in the world.

Currently, there are four major global positioning systems in the world, including the United States' GPS, Russia's GLONASS, EU Galileo, and China's Beidou. In addition, India has its own IRNSS satellite navigation system and Japan has its own "quasi-zenith satellite" system, but these two satellite navigation systems are regional navigation systems that have not yet achieved global coverage. Domestic mobile phones produced after 2015 are all compatible with multiple navigation systems while supporting the Beidou system. As long as you use a domestic mobile phone brand, it must support Beidou, and the supported positioning systems will generally be listed in the introduction of the mobile phone.

In this year, China's spacecraft once again launched the

Currently, Huawei mobile phone supports positioning: GPS (L1+L5 dual frequency)/AGPS/GLONASS/Beidou (B1I+B1C+B2a triple frequency)/Galileo (E1+E5a dual frequency)/QZSS (L1+L5 dual frequency)/NavIC. The positioning supported by Xiaomi mobile is: Beidou: B1I+B2a 丨 GPS :L1+L5 丨 Galileo: E1+E5a 丨 GLONASS: G1 丨 QZSS: L1+L5 |AGPS, etc. A few years ago, the world's four major positioning systems signed an agreement on civil information sharing: the four major systems work together to serve the world. When our mobile phones receive the satellite signal, which satellite signal is the strongest among the four systems, it will receive which satellite.

If the Beidou signal is weak in your location, then the positioning device in your hand will automatically convert to GPS (narrow sense) navigation; conversely, if the GPS (narrow sense) signal in your location is weak, then the navigation device in your hand will automatically convert to Beidou navigation system; sometimes it may also convert to Russia's Gronas system or the EU's Galileo system. In fact, it does not require manual intervention in the positioning system of mobile phones. During the navigation process of mobile phones, multiple navigation systems will be used to jointly locate. This means that when navigating with a mobile phone, there is no need for manual intervention to choose a specific system.

In this year, China's spacecraft once again launched the

If a satellite in a certain area does not perform well, the positioning device will automatically choose to use another navigation system for positioning. Therefore, when using navigation, we do not need to download Beidou navigation specifically. We just need to continue to use the original Gaode Map , Baidu map, and Tencent Map, because they all support Beidou system. This is the answer to the question of "How to set up the Beidou system when the mobile phone supports it" that some of us are puzzled. The answer is that you don't need any manual settings at all.
